Output ccaa69b41dbf6d55d2c0366a8dce339c91a7f49cefdaa3f99d44da4bfd9a896a:0

value
415244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753aef7b308e8515fc482aff675205df888d5a76 OP_EQUAL
address
3CNsatwjmYHsKu9fv2HzXiTLiy8TzFqdmr
transaction
ccaa69b41dbf6d55d2c0366a8dce339c91a7f49cefdaa3f99d44da4bfd9a896a
confirmations
378616
spent
true